If you have the error message: PdfReader not opened with owner password

Hi everybody,
I want to remind you that if you want to split/merge a document and pdfsam gives you the message “PdfReader not opened with owner password” it’s because you must provide the owner password to be able to manipulate the document. If Acrobat Reader doesn’t ask you for a password it’s because it opens the documents in “view” mode, but split and merge are “edit” mode and, as the error message states, you must provide a owner password.
